WATCH: SNK Heroines Tag Team Frenzy’s Japanese Trailer Is All About “Sexy And Cute” Girls

The marketing in Japan is certainly different than the going-ons for America and Europe as made very apparent during the Nintendo Direct Mini that aired last week. Showing off several games and additions to current line-ups like Pokken Tournament DX DLC, Kirby Star Allies, Mario and Rabbids Kingdom Battle DLC, and many others. With different audiences comes a different marketing scheme and there was certainly a stark difference between the Japanese trailer for SNK Heroines Tag Team Frenzy compared to the Western version.

Seen in the videos above, the Japanese trailer for SNK Heroines Tag Team Frenzy focuses on the very sexy side of the fighting game. The outfits donned by the fighters are sparse at best, barely covering the lady bits well. In fact, this version is more action-packed and does a fair better job at showcasing the combat and specials called Dream Finishes.

Meanwhile, the Western trailer hosts a much more conservative spotlight on the intentionally sexy game. During the combat feature, the fighters are wearing fully-outfitted costumes with trousers that leave room for imagination, or a complete dress. They also call the girls “fan-favorite”, while Japan calls it for what it is and describes the fighters as “sexy and cute”. Then, there’s the contrast of still images toward the end of the video.

While the Japanese video for SNK Heroines Tag Team Frenzy reveals character Leona Heidern in a tiny two-piece swimsuit, the American version shows a more conservative tactical-ish costume with camouflage pants and cropped tank top. SNK Heroines Tag Team Frenzy is slated for a Summer 2018 release for the Nintendo Switch.
